A man was treated for minor burns and smoke inhalation after a fire at a property in Port St Mary yesterday evening.
Fire crews were called out to the blaze above the Patchwork Cafe at about 6.30pm.
It's believed to have been started by a faulty battery pack, which was in the attic of the property, a former guest house.
